Baby Sumatran tiger cubs born at Chester Zoo in Britain

LINCOLN, Neb (KLKN) – Animal handlers at Chester Zoo in Britain are getting their first looks at two baby Sumatran tiger cubs.
The cubs were born on Jan. 7th to proud parents Kasarna and Dash who have been caring for them in their enclosure.
Handlers have not determined the cubs’ genders yet but hope to get a better look at them when they leave the enclosure sometime in April.
Sumatran tigers are classified as critically endangered subspecies with only about 350 left in the wild.
